    Contents. Wikipedia:Pearl-clutching. Pearl-clutching is a deliberate and potentially bad-faith reaction to a comment and a form of civil POV-pushing. It is done in order to exaggerate the effects and impacts said comment had. "Well, I never!" and "Oh my stars!" are phrases you might expect a pearl-clutcher to say.

    Clutch control. Clutch control refers to the act of controlling the speed of a vehicle with a manual transmission by partially engaging the clutch plate, using the clutch pedal instead of (or in conjunction with) the accelerator pedal.     Clutch. A clutch is a mechanical device that allows an output shaft to be disconnected from a rotating input shaft. [1] The clutch's input shaft is typically attached to a motor, while the clutch's output shaft is connected to the mechanism that does the work.     Theory. The purpose of the double-clutch technique is to aid in matching the rotational speed of the input shaft being driven by the engine to the rotational speed of the gear the driver wishes to select.
